What to check before for buildings with low open violation rates near the F train in Little Italy

  • Start with the F train area: confirm the closest station entrance and your walk time during hours you’d likely commute.
  • For “low open violations,” treat it as a screening signal from NYC open records, not a guarantee; ask the super/management what’s currently in progress.
  • Check lease basics before touring: rent amount, lease term, renewal terms, and any move-in requirements (deposit, broker fee, and timing).
  • Use building ratings and the available “rated buildings” sample to spot patterns, but still verify conditions in person and in writing.
  • If a building is pet-friendly or has amenities you need, confirm the exact rules (fees, limits, and documentation) with the building directly during application.
